Welcome to on-call for Sproutline, our plant-watering scheduler. The scheduler computes watering windows nightly from soil-sensor readings; if sensors go quiet, it falls back to a fixed interval and raises a low-severity alert. Never silence that alert without checking the sensor gateway first, since dry-outs are irreversible. Escalation steps and gateway restart instructions are documented on the following page.

operations page: https://confluence.lumicsys.internal/projects/display/projects/display

Leadership review briefing for the incoming director. The quarterly cash-flow forecast for Hartwell Instruments shows a modest surplus, driven by earlier collections on the Verrow contract and deferred capital spend on the Ashgrave facility. Operating outflows are stable; the main risk is a possible delay to the Lindmere milestone payment, which would push roughly a fifth of expected inflows into next quarter. Contingency lines remain undrawn. The confidential note on forward business plans follows immediately below.

internal memo for tagug-kahop: Oliysek Group is in early talks to buy Praaxek Freight for about $59.3 million. The Quenys launch date is December 15, and nothing goes to the press before then.

Loading dock hours at the Quayford building run 22:00 to 05:30 for night deliveries — anything outside that window gets bounced to the morning crew, no exceptions. Couriers from Pellingworth Freight usually show up around 02:00, so keep the roller door clear. The dock door locks automatically after each delivery, and the badge reader is on the left pillar. If your badge doesn't scan, punch in the night-shift override code below.

turnstile pass: bdg-X-66

Welcome aboard. The Lintgarde baseline file freezes all pre-existing findings so CI only flags new issues. Don't regenerate it without checking with me first — that resets the noise floor for the whole Quillhaven repo. Runs against the scanner use the settings that follow.

config for kadug-yahop:
quenwyn:
  pin: 2459
  metrics_host: metrics.quenwyn.lumicsys.internal
  tenant: julax
  seal: seal_0d5ead96